Subject: Handover — GrowCell sensor drift

Tavi,

Humidity sensors in GrowCell bay 3 drifting ~4% over 48h. Recalibrated twice; drift returns. Suspect firmware 2.9.1 on the Pellaro boards — bay 5 on 2.8.4 is stable. Rolled bay 3 back, watching overnight. Ticket open, vendor pinged. Don't trust the dashboard averages until the recal window closes Thursday. If it drifts again, escalate to the Pellaro liaison directly.

Reach her at the address below.

escalation mailbox, kaweg-kahif: druwyn.sordor@nelvroworks.corp

**Alert: brushcutter-stale-branch-backlog-high**

The Brushcutter bot prunes branches untouched for 90 days across the Larkfield monorepo. This alert fires when its deletion queue exceeds 500 branches, usually meaning the bot is crash-looping on a branch with a malformed ref or a protected-branch rule it can't parse. Check the bot's last 50 log lines before pausing it; pausing for more than a day creates a backlog that takes hours to drain. Triage steps are on the internal page below.

operations page: https://confluence.lumicsys.internal/projects/display/projects/display

**Action item (PM-214, Coldvault archival):** Automate archiving of cold storage buckets older than the retention cutoff. Manual sweeps missed two regions last quarter and blew the storage budget. Owner: infra rotation. Sweep cadence, batch size, and age thresholds must be config-driven, not hardcoded, so on-call can tune under load. Dry-run mode required before first prod run. Proposed defaults for review at sync are below.

limits module of fahog-kahop:
CAPS = {
    "fraeth": 189,
    "drumir": 842,
}

Quick note before you approve: FeeForge evaluates shipping-fee rules in priority order, and the staging tier pulls rule bundles from the internal Ledgewise config service every five minutes. If rules look stale, just restart the poller — don't flush the cache, that nukes overrides. To reproduce locally, the poller needs to authenticate against Ledgewise with the key listed below.

API key for bageg-kajef: vxb2-ss